Basic Purpose and Objective: 

 

  • This position repairs and rebuilds manufacturing machines and provides mechanical, electrical and technical support and repairs to all areas of the facility. 

 

Specific Duties and Responsibilities: 

  • Troubleshoot and repair electrical and mechanical problems related to the production equipment 
  • As a team member or independently, as required, diagnose and repair mechanical and electrical machinery problems 
  • Ability to work with machinery drawings and specifications, electrical schematics, machine manuals or other forms of assembled data 
  • Fabricates needed components as needed 
  • Demonstrates proficiencies in pneumatics, hydraulics, PLC, electrical controls, AC/DC drive motors, machine component clearances / fits and an overall understanding machine operation and function 
  • Completes preventative machine maintenance as assigned 
  • Maintains accurate records of equipment repairs 

 

Cooperation: 

  • Professionally communicates / collaborates with all team members and machine set up operators to improve the overall operation of the manufacturing areas 
  • Follows guidance and directives, verbal and/or written, provided by the Manufacturing Manager and other Managers in the Company 
  • Performs daily responsibilities in coordination with company and departmental work instructions 
  • Provides positive approach to problem solving to minimize machine downtime and prevent reoccurrence 

 

Safety: 

  • Follow all safety requirements to avoid injury to self and fellow employees. 
  • Create and maintain a safe work environment; repair and/or report non-conformances to company safety policies and guidelines 
  • Perform the necessary safety requirements to avoid injury to self and fellow employees 
  • Demonstrates safe and efficient operating skills of machine shop equipment, such as milling machine, surface grinder, lathes, etc. 

 

Physical Demands: 

  • Must be able to lift approximately 40 lbs. from floor level to waist, and waist to floor approximately 5 times per hour 
  • Must be able to stand approximately 8-10 hrs./day 
  • Visual acuity for detailed work 
  • Manual dexterity 
  • Mechanical ability 
  • Able to bend, twist, and squat in sometimes awkward positions for prolonged periods of time while exerting force (pushing or pulling) on hand tools to adjust machine 

 

Work Environment: 

 

  • Un-airconditioned, well ventilated manufacturing facility
